I thought I’d share a little of something I’ve been working on.
I failed at making a diy incubator. It ran way too hot and humidity was all over the place. My husband ended up buying me an incubator to try hatching some eggs.
Unfortunately my boys haven’t completely figured out how to do their job yet? So most of the eggs have been unfertilized. Of over 30 eggs only 5 are showing signs of growth. That makes me sad because I’d rather have eaten those eggs?
Anyway, here is a picture of one of the eggs at 7-8days along. F29B1E64-AC4C-44DE-945E-8A3FF7AF237D.jpeg
Im really hopeful that a few make it!

No progress with the other three so it was time to help out. I was pretty nervous, but got some help from a poultry group to guide me.
All three had dry membranes so I applied coconut oil.
here you can see how dry it was. 0F598B58-9292-42FE-A08B-2627EDB1A5CE.jpeg
All three after I opened shells and applied coconut oil.
594F052B-AD10-4B0A-9301-399EA3B35E03.jpeg830C572E-830A-4766-A056-7206333CDF0B.jpegD39E258B-1FDB-4DC4-A819-933B9DFA6C8D.jpeg
The last one you can see the vains aren’t absorbed yet so it will still need a good bit of time before it’s ready.
All three are back in the incubator and hopefully won’t require anymore help. I’ve been hesitant to assist them, but I don’t want to risk losing them if I can help it.
